Using the KVM Switch
Hot-Key Preceding Sequence Configuration
For users who want to use a preceding sequence other than two consecutive
Scroll Locks, there is also one convenient way to configure it.
1. Press “ScrollLock” + “ScrollLock” + H, and a beeping sound will signal

readiness for a new preceding sequence selection [or press and hold down
the center of the last front-panel button (Button 2 or Button 4) until you
hear three beeps, then release the button].

2. Select and press the key you would like to use as your preceding sequence
(SCROLL LOCK, CAPS, F12, NUM LOCK, LEFT_CTRL, RIGHT_CTRL
keys are available for selection), and you will hear a beep for selection
confirmation. Now you can use the new preceding sequence to execute your
hot-key commands.
Note: Each keystroke within a hot-key sequence should be pressed within
two seconds. Otherwise, the hot-key sequence will not be validated.
